Wasps are actually beneficial for the environment, as they feed on destructive pests like grubs and weevils and play a role in pollinating flowering plants. Unlike bees, which are generally a dark orange-ish brown color, wasps can be black, dark purple, red, and dark brown. Wasp traps work by luring the insects inside a container with some tempting treat like sugar water and then preventing their escape.
